Overview

The electric power system analysis software market encompasses digital solutions used to model, simulate, and analyze power generation, transmission, distribution, and consumption. These tools enable utilities, grid operators, engineering firms, and energy planners to optimize network reliability, reduce energy losses, and plan infrastructure investments efficiently. As the global energy landscape transitions toward smarter grids and renewable integration, power system analysis software plays a critical role in maintaining system stability, forecasting demand, and managing distributed energy resources (DERs).

Key Drivers

  • Grid Modernization Efforts: Many countries are upgrading aging power infrastructure to smart grid systems, creating a need for software that can model dynamic grid behavior and optimize performance.
  • Integration of Renewable Energy: Intermittent sources like solar and wind require sophisticated tools to manage variability and ensure grid stability.
  • Rise of Distributed Energy Resources (DERs): The proliferation of rooftop solar, battery storage, and EVs has introduced two-way power flows, demanding more granular and real-time analysis.
  • Regulatory Compliance: Governments and regulatory bodies are mandating detailed grid planning and emissions reporting, which analysis software helps facilitate.
  • Cybersecurity and Reliability: Software with simulation capabilities helps identify vulnerabilities, mitigate outages, and secure the power system from disruptions.

Restraints

  • High Initial Costs: Licensing and implementation of advanced software can be expensive, particularly for small utilities or firms in developing regions.
  • Complex Integration: Integrating software with existing grid infrastructure and operational systems can be technically challenging.
  • Lack of Skilled Workforce: Effective use of these tools requires specialized engineering and IT knowledge, which is in short supply in some markets.
  • Data Quality Issues: Accurate modeling depends on high-quality, real-time data which may be inconsistent or unavailable in certain areas.

Regional Insights

  • North America: A mature market with extensive smart grid investments, regulatory mandates, and a strong presence of software vendors. The U.S. leads in grid digitalization and advanced simulation technologies.
  • Europe: High adoption of renewable energy and grid modernization initiatives drive demand. Countries like Germany, France, and the UK are implementing complex grid management solutions.
  • Asia-Pacific: Fastest-growing region due to rapid urbanization, electrification, and infrastructure development. China, India, and Southeast Asian nations are investing heavily in utility-scale grid planning and smart metering.
  • Latin America: Gradual adoption as utilities modernize their networks and integrate renewable sources. Brazil and Mexico are notable markets.
  • Middle East & Africa: Emerging demand tied to new grid construction, energy access initiatives, and solar expansion in the Gulf and North Africa.

Opportunities

  • AI and Machine Learning Integration: Advanced analytics and predictive modeling using AI enhance forecasting accuracy and system optimization.
  • Real-Time Grid Monitoring: The rise of IoT sensors and edge computing supports real-time simulations and faster decision-making.
  • Cloud-Based Solutions: Scalable and cost-effective deployment models attract smaller utilities and energy startups.
  • Microgrid and Smart City Development: As localized energy systems grow, specialized software for microgrid analysis is in increasing demand.
  • Training and Education: With the software becoming more complex, there is rising demand for training programs and certification in power system simulation.
